To date, they have released ten albums and one EP, most of which have charted on the Billboard and iTunes Charts. Payton is a given name in use in English speaking countries. One source indicates the name comes from a surname derived from a place name meaning "Pœga's town" in Old English. Another source indicates the name means "fighting man's estate.". The name is popular for both boys and girls in the United States. The name is popular for both boys and girls in the United States. military child development center rates 2022Splet09. mar. 2015 · In 2010, there were 9,975 girls named Peyton/Payton/Paityn, etc. and 3,600 boys, so it's a little less than 3:1 girls in its current usage. In 2000, there were 4,316 girls and 3,559 boys (a bit more than 1:1), so it's getting more girl-dominant over time.
